Embodiment 1

[0016] Embodiment 1, a compound interferon inducer for pigs, which is obtained by mixing and stirring 43.75 parts of Echinacea purpurea extract, 31.25 parts of hypericin and 25 parts of yeast nucleotides.

Embodiment 2

[0017] Embodiment 2, a compound interferon induction agent for pigs, which is obtained by mixing and stirring 50 parts of Echinacea purpurea extract, 45 parts of hypericin and 5 parts of yeast nucleotide.

Embodiment 3

[0018] Embodiment 3, a compound interferon inducer for pigs, which is obtained by mixing and stirring 10 parts of Echinacea purpurea extract, 50 parts of hypericin and 40 parts of yeast nucleotide.

Abstract

The invention discloses a composite interferon inducer for pigs. The composite interferon inducer consists of the following components in percentage by weight: 5 to 50 percent of echinacea extract, 10 to 50 percent of hypericin and 5 to 50 percent of yeast nucleotide. The composite interferon inducer for the pigs can greatly improve the interferon level in serum of piglets, so the composite interferon inducer can well induce the piglets to generate I-type interferon.

Description

technical field [0001] The invention relates to a feed additive, especially a compound interferon inducer suitable for pigs. Background technique [0002] Pig breeding is the main industry in China's animal husbandry industry, with a slaughter volume of 630 million pigs in 2010. In recent years, due to the outbreak and prevalence of porcine viral diseases such as porcine blue ear disease and porcine circovirus, it has seriously harmed the healthy breeding of pigs, resulting in a significant increase in the incidence and mortality of pigs, and the price of pigs remains high. It not only brings significant economic losses to farmers, but also increases the burden on consumers. Due to the mutation of the virus, the long development cycle of new vaccines and the protection rate, farmers are often helpless to prevent outbreaks of viral diseases.
